Current guidelines recommend invasive coronary function testing to assess pathophysiology and mechanisms and to define treatment. In reality, this protocol is rarely applied, because it necessitates extended occupation of the cath lab, repetitive administration of nephrotoxic iodine contrast agents, the need for repeated testing on both coronary arteries leading to considerable radiation exposure, and significant direct expenses. The promising perspective for vasospasm testing is a noninvasive approach with advanced echocardiographic techniques, such as transthoracic Doppler echocardiography, with more sensitive indicators of ischemia. Hyperventilation and exercise tests are used for vasospasm directed testing, with assessment of the new parameters: coronary flow velocities and reserve, allowing to see deeper into macro and microvascular pathophysiology. Association between coronary flow, global longitudinal strain and microvascular dysfunction (MVD) and impaired values at hyperemia was previously demonstrated. Reduction in coronary flow velocity (CFV) despite heightened myocardial oxygen consumption and double product during hyperventilation are indicative of coronary vasospasm. Normal coronary angiography finding in patients with documented evidence of ischemia should initiate additional diagnostic testing in order to increase the yield of specific diagnosis in patients with suspected vasospasm, which could help to personalize treatment and prognosis. In order to achieve this, non-invasive provocative stress echocardiography tests should be included in the diagnostic workup. The size and concentration of Lp(a) in serum can vary among individuals and is determined by genetic factors. The environmental factors, diet, and physical activity have a negligible effect on Lp(a) level. Observational, epidemiological, and genetic studies improved that high levels of Lp(a) > 50 mg/dL (> 125 nmol/L) have been associated with an increased risk of myocardial infarction (MI), stroke, and calcific aortic valve stenosis (CAVS). It is recommended to measure Lp(a) at least once in adults to identify individuals with a high cardiovascular risk. This screening is particularly important in certain populations, including: youth with a history of ischemic stroke or a family history of premature atherosclerotic cardiovascular disease (CVD; ASCVD) or high Lp(a), individuals with recurrent cardiovascular events despite optimal hypolipemic treatment and no other identifiable risk factors or patients with familial hypercholesterolemia (FH). Considering Lp(a) levels in the evaluation of cardiovascular risk can provide valuable information for risk stratification and management decisions. However, it’s important to note that the treatments of elevated level of Lp(a) are limited. Although many major, well-identified risk factors for atherosclerosis [e.g., hyperlipidemia, hypertension, type 2 diabetes (T2D), smoking habit, and obesity] explain a lot about the risk, there is a considerable number of patients who develop atherosclerotic damage and undergo adverse events without presenting any of these established modifiable risk factors. This observation has stimulated an urgent need to expand knowledge towards the identification of additional, less established risk factors that may help in the assessment of risk and fill the gap of knowledge in the cardiovascular (CV) setting. Among them, the hypothesis of a possible relationship between viral infectious agents and atherosclerosis has risen since the early 1900s. However, there is still a great deal of debate regarding the onset and progression of CV disease in relation to the roles of the pathogens (as active inducers or bystanders), host genomic counterparts, and environmental triggers, affecting both virus abundance and the composition of viral communities. For many years in modern medicine, \u0000wine in moderation has been considered healthy for cardiovascular prevention, i.e., recommended by \u0000nutrition committees. Some regional guidelines still recommend one to two standard drinks per day. By the \u0000very recent (January 2023), World Health Organization and Canadian Guidance on alcohol emphasize that \u0000any alcoholic drink is hazardous to the health and the safe amount is zero. The risk starts with every single \u0000drop. The newest recommendations are based on \u0000observational studies and their meta-analysis, therefore establishing associations, pointing out that alcohol \u0000may somewhat prevent cardiovascular diseases and diabetes type 2, but with a significant increase in \u0000non-cardiovascular morbidity and mortality, especially cancers. Previous recommendations, therefore, may \u0000be obsolete as they were based on studies where abstainers from alcoholic beverages had inherent higher \u0000risks. The current controversy with conflicting guidelines for alcoholic beverage consumption in the era of \u0000precision medicine may stimulate more fundamental investigations up to genetic ones and find the \u0000cause-effect relations. The physiologic flow velocity gradient across the different segments of LAD has not been established. This study aims to assess the normal values of resting CFV in proximal, mid, and distal LAD.\u0000Methods: In a single center, prospective, observational study design, TTE was attempted on 110 consecutive, asymptomatic middle-aged subjects (age = 55 years, 46% males) with a low likelihood of coronary artery disease (< 5%). Resting CFV in the LAD was assessed with high-end machines, dedicated coronary pre-set, and high-frequency transducers by pulsed-wave Doppler under color-Doppler guidance in the proximal, mid, and distal segments.\u0000Results: The technical success rate for CFV imaging was lowest for the proximal (101/110, 92%), intermediate for mid (106/110, 96%), and highest for the distal segment (108/110, 98%). All 3 segments were interpretable in 101 subjects. CFV was highest in proximal segments (38.6 cm/s ± 3.9 cm/s), intermediate in mid segments (34.3 cm/s ± 6.04 cm/s, P < 0.01 vs. proximal), and lowest in distal segments (28.1 cm/s ± 1.7 cm/s, P < 0.01 vs. proximal and vs. mid).\u0000Conclusions: A resting evaluation of CFV-LAD can be obtained by TTE in the large majority of consecutive subjects referred to the echocardiography laboratory. Feasibility is highest for distal and lowest for proximal-LAD segments. There is a clear physiologic gradient of CFV with decreasing values, of about 10% for each step, going from proximal to mid and distal segments of LAD. Possible correlations between improvement and age, gender, body mass index (BMI), left ventricular ejection fraction (LVEF) and the initial exercise capacity (EXT1) were assessed.\u0000Results: The highest percentage of patients with improvement (43.6%) was in the medium tercile of LVEF (> 42% but ≤ 50%) and was more likely in the medium tercile of initial exercise tolerance [> 5.7 but ≤ 8.4 metabolic equivalent of tasks (METs)]. Receiver-operator characteristic (ROC) curves were developed and the following cut-off values were found: for LVEF > 43% (this value had 69.6% sensitivity in predicting improvement; the chance of improvement was 2.67 higher than in patients with LVEF ≤ 43%); for EXT1 ≤ 8.4 METs (this value had 70.8% sensitivity, the chance of improvement was 1.86 higher than in the other subgroup). The aim of the study was to compare the correlations of four ECG-derived criteria of LVH and left atrial (LA) anteroposterior diameter with LVH assessed by echocardiography and expressed as left ventricular mass (LVM) index (LVMI) in search of the most accurate preliminary indicator of LVH.\u0000Methods: The study included 61 subjects with AH [age (year) 69 ± 10, 17 females] and 27 without AH, (age 40 ± 9, 10 females) evaluated with 12-lead ECG and transthoracic echocardiography (TTE). As the ECG-based criteria of LVH Sokolow-Lyon index (SLI), Cornell voltage (CV), Cornell product (CP), and Romhilt-Estes point score (RES) system were evaluated. The ECG indices and LA diameter were correlated with LVMI and correlations coefficients were compared.\u0000Results: Among ECG-LVH indicators SLI showed the closest correlation with LVMI [rank correlation coefficients (rho) = 0.38, P < 0.0001], followed by CV and CP with rho = 0.33, P = 0.002 and rho = 0.32, P = 0.002, respectively, whereas RES did not correlate significantly with LVMI. The strongest correlation with LVMI was found for the LA diameter with rho = 0.73 and P < 0.0001, showing an even stronger correlation in women—rho = 0.8 (P < 0.0001) vs. rho = 0.65 (P < 0.0001) in men. In the multivariate analysis, the LA was the only independent predictor of the increased LVMI with R2 = 0.52, P < 0.0001.\u0000Conclusions: LA diameter outperformed significantly the ECG indices as far as the correlation with LVMI was concerned and emerged as the only independent predictor of mild and moderate LVH in hypertensive patients.
